This historic course, designed by renowned architects Fifield, Pendleton & Hibbard, Ted Robinson Sr., Frank James, and Mark Miller, promises a challenging layout with various tee options to accommodate golfers of all skill levels. The 18-hole private course spans 6215 yards, featuring a par of 72 and a slope rating of 139.
